Viacom International Media Networks has appointed four executives–Laura Abril, Amalia Martinez de Velasco, Stefano Araldi and Amit Arora–to new positions across Southern Europe, the Middle East, Africa and Asia.

Nickelodeon and Viacom Consumer products has expanded the remit for Araldi, vice president of licensing. He will now oversee the network’s licensing, consumer products and recreation business across all territories in Southern Europe, the Middle East and Africa.

Abril, former vice president of youth and music, has been promoted to senior vice president of both youth and music and kids and family brands. In her new role, she will oversee the brands of MTV and Nickelodeon.

VIMN Asia has appointed Arora as vice president of strategy and business development. In his new role, Arora will help drive the cross-business growth strategy and business development opportunities in Asia.

Finally, Martinez de Velasco, former vice president of comedy, is now the senior vice president of entertainment brands. Her responsibilities will now also include Comedy Central, Paramount Channel and Spike.
